Training in Cognitive Intervention Tools

Walworth County Department of Health and Human Services Children's Division will train workers in cognitive behavioral interventions that are utilized during one-on-one work with youth to address criminogenic need areas.  The goals of this training are to be familiar with the Carey Guides and BITS, engage in skill practice using Guides and six BITS, practice introducing the Guides and BITS to youth, and develop strategies for managing an offender’s potential lack of cooperation.
